Gift certificates are a popular present choice, offering recipients the freedom to choose something they truly desire. However, creating an effective gift certificate that’s both visually appealing and legally sound can seem daunting. This guide will break down the essential elements of a gift certificate format in an easy-to-understand manner.

1. Basic Information

Issuer Information:

  • Clearly state the name and contact information of the issuing entity (business, individual, etc.). This includes:
  • Full Legal Name
  • Address
  • Phone Number
  • Email Address
  • Website (if applicable)
  • Certificate Number:
  • Assign a unique identification number to each certificate for tracking and security purposes.

  • 2. Recipient Information

    Recipient Name:

  • Include the full name of the intended recipient.
  • Recipient Address:
  • (Optional) Include the recipient’s address, especially if the certificate is being mailed.

    3. Certificate Value

    Amount:

  • Clearly state the monetary value of the certificate.
  • Consider options like:
  • Fixed amount (“$50 Gift Certificate”)
  • Percentage discount (“20% Off Your Next Purchase”)
  • Specific item or service (“Free Massage”)

  • 4. Terms and Conditions

    This section is crucial for protecting the issuer and managing expectations.

    Expiration Date:

  • Set a clear expiration date for the certificate. This prevents indefinite liability for the issuer.
  • Usage Restrictions:
  • Specify any limitations on how the certificate can be used:
  • Applicable products or services
  • Minimum purchase amount
  • Non-transferability (some certificates are non-transferable)
  • No cash value (most certificates have no cash value)
  • Other Important Conditions:
  • Address potential issues:
  • Lost or stolen certificates
  • Refunds and exchanges
  • Damage or alteration of the certificate
  • Applicable taxes

  • 5. Redemption Instructions

    Clear and Concise: Provide step-by-step instructions on how to redeem the certificate:

  • Present the certificate at the point of sale.
  • Mention any required codes or passwords.
  • Explain the redemption process (e.g., online, in-store).

  • 6. Security Features

    Enhance Authenticity: Consider incorporating security features to deter fraud:

  • Watermark
  • Hologram
  • Unique serial number
  • Barcode or QR code

  • 7. Design and Presentation

    Professional Appearance: A well-designed certificate enhances its perceived value.

  • High-Quality Materials: Use high-quality paper or card stock.
  • Clear and Professional Font: Choose a font that is easy to read.
  • Consider a Template: Use a pre-designed template to streamline the process.

  • 8. Legal Considerations

    Compliance: Ensure your gift certificate complies with all relevant local, state, and federal laws.

  • Consult with an Attorney: If you have any legal concerns, it’s always best to consult with an attorney specializing in business law.

  • 9. Digital Gift Certificates

    Growing Popularity: Digital gift certificates are becoming increasingly popular.

  • Benefits:
  • Easy to create and distribute
  • Environmentally friendly
  • Reduced risk of loss or theft
  • Platforms: Utilize platforms like email, social media, or dedicated gift card platforms to deliver digital certificates.

    FAQs

    Can I create my own gift certificate design?

    Absolutely! You can design your own unique gift certificate using graphic design software or online tools. However, ensure your design includes all the essential information mentioned in this guide.

    Are there any legal requirements for gift certificates?

    Yes, there are legal requirements that vary depending on your location. It’s crucial to research and comply with all applicable laws to avoid legal issues.

    What happens if a gift certificate is lost or stolen?

    The terms and conditions of the certificate should address this issue. Generally, lost or stolen certificates may not be replaceable.

    Can I use a template for my gift certificates?

    Yes, using a pre-designed template can save time and effort. Many online platforms and software programs offer a variety of gift certificate templates.

    What are the benefits of using digital gift certificates?

    Digital gift certificates offer several benefits, including ease of distribution, environmental friendliness, and reduced risk of loss or theft.
